in vivo, I'm a newby- on my third grow- so don't take this as the gospel. I've grown this twice (grows 1&2) from an original clone and then from a clone I took. Both grows under 1200W of CFLs - 6500 veg/2700 flower. All organic nutes. 18/6 and then 12/12. I let it go nine weeks for 1st grow, 10 weeks for the 2nd (intent was for more CBD) Fair amount of stretch- at least double. Maybe reached three ft. in height .First grow I topped twice. It bushed out nicely. Colas were relatively small (due to being a Newby, lights perhaps?). Plants averaged .75 oz each. Second grow, topped once, was in a scrog (7 plants total in 3'x3' which I think hinder its growth) I ddint think it grew as well, but managed about 1.5 oz/plant. I did have a significant scale infestation and some photoperiod stress (long story) so I'm sure yield was affected.

 

The cured smell is absolutely heaven! Sweet, minty, floral. Taste vaped is similar. It has a nice "cool" minty flavor that comes through strong. I was told is was "4" but no way to prove it. I got it in GR. It continues to be my go to meds for nighttime use.

 

There is a quick initial impact - not to strong, then it seems to dissipate. But then, within 20-30 minutes it hits: first, a little rush - like a Sativa. This slowly recedes and then a body stone ensues. I often will vape a load -5 or 6 draws and think to myself: self, this isn't doing much, but shortly after that, pow! I stagger off to bed and enjoy the movies playing in my head.

 

No idea on the thc:CBD ratio, but it works wonders on my pain and insomnia. My only complaint is its a little "speedy" at times (initial hits) but it doesn't last long.

Not having access to clones, I am growing Resin Seeds Cannatonic from a feminized seed, 2 weeks into flowering. This is at least the same strain as the #4, isn't it?

 

 

Cannatonic is a hybrid cross with an MK Ultra mother and G13 Haze father.  Cannatonic has been known to have a nearly 1:1 ratio of THC & CBD.

 

It sounds like you have a good chance of getting a high CBD/THC ratio of 1:1.  The #4 has a sky-high 10:1 ratio.  Try to clone yours if you can and get the bud tested.

The Cannatonic #4 I've been growing looks very indica with fat leaves and a bushy growth structure.  Yield is acceptable and taste and smell are fantastic!  As for the effect, I don't even think of it as marijuana since it's so different.  No stone or high at all and doesn't make me sleepy (although I harvest it 60 days - perhaps waiting longer would allow the tiny amount of THC to convert to CBN).  It does have fantastic anti-anxiety and muscle relaxing abilities.  Pain relief is hit or miss; some things it fixes completely (musculo-skeletal pains) others not so much (neuropathy).  Without a question it's the most important addition to my garden in 5 years simply because it's like nothing else.
